Literature Review
is a crucial component of academic research, serving as the foundation for a comprehensive study. It involves a systematic analysis of existing research on a specific topic, providing an overview of the current state of knowledge in the field. Some researchers may struggle to create an effective literature review, but with the right guidance, it can be a valuable tool for advancing knowledge and informing practice.
A well-crafted literature review requires a clear understanding of the research question, a systematic approach to searching and selecting sources, and the ability to synthesize and interpret the findings. It also involves critically evaluating the strengths and limitations of existing research, identifying gaps in the literature, and suggesting areas for future investigation.
